Abstract

1,023,668. Clocks and watches. G. CEPPI. Nov. 30, 1962 [Jan. 5, 1962], No. 45329/62. Heading G3T. [Also in Division H2] Apparatus adapted for driving a timepiece through a ratchet wheel, comprises a circuit including an electromechanical oscillator or oscillating crystal forming a time base and operating at a high frequency if not less than 1000 c/s, and a fine rod one end of which is secured to the crystal whilst the other end drivingly engages the ratchet wheel. In the embodiment, two quartz crystals 1 and 2 are connected in the input and output circuits of a transistor 3, along with the battery 4 and a resistor 4b. The vibrations maintained in crystal 2 are stated to be transmitted to crystal 1 as a mechanical feedback. The fine 5 rod is glued to a strap 6 secured to the driving crystal 2 which is carried in a support 7 Fig. 3 (not shown). In a modification, a coupling transformer is inserted between the emitter-collector circuit and the crystal 2.
